Output 7aeb893a2f68a13abaac6bcf78490ab5fc3a26b644fea250f4d3614921da6df7:1

value
75186345
script pubkey
OP_0 OP_PUSHBYTES_32 6a589f70e1ea90fb61e924bdadea6f47857dee09d02b07e538ce2585539957f8
address
bc1qdfvf7u8pa2g0kc0fyj76m6n0g7zhmmsf6q4s0efcecjc25ue2luqnz28uz
transaction
7aeb893a2f68a13abaac6bcf78490ab5fc3a26b644fea250f4d3614921da6df7
confirmations
191
spent
true